Jennifer L R Freeman is a notable inventor based in Winston-Salem, NC (US). He has made significant contributions to the field of medicine, particularly in the treatment of diabetes. With a total of 6 patents to his name, Freeman's work focuses on the therapeutic uses of glucokinase activators.
Latest Patents
Freeman's latest patents include innovative methods for using glucokinase (GK) activators in combination with insulin or insulin analogs. These methods are particularly aimed at treating type 1 diabetes. The patents disclose the administration of GK activators alongside insulin, providing new avenues for treatment. Additionally, the patents cover the uses of GK activators as a medicament and the manufacturing processes for such uses.
